In accountancy, days sales outstanding (also called DSO and days receivables) is a calculation used by a company to estimate the size of their outstanding accounts receivable. It measures this size not in units of currency, but in average sales days. Typically, days sales outstanding is calculated monthly.

WebJul 27, 2024 · High receivables turnover and a low DSO means all receivables are returned on time. Low receivables turnover and high DSO means your process needs to be optimized. Collections process optimization is a balancing act. Set reasonable receivables turnover and DSO goals depending on your industry. A low DSO means it takes a company fewer days to collect its account receivables. This results in high liquidity and high cash flow.
